Well, X-T2 cannot sync with flash at 1/8000s or even 1/1000s, while X100 can sync at 1/1000s.
You may use electronic shutter that doesn't depend on F-stop value (but it doesn't work well with flash or moving subjects).
Speeds faster than 1/1000 is not supported at F2 (and AFAIR 1/2000 at F2.2) in X100* lens for mechanical reasons (so, cannot be fixed by firmware, sorry). And this is exactly the reason why ND filter was introduced.
